===Future Sand Modeling Activities ===
 
 
Develop sand routing model and couple with a long-term eddy sand loss model to track sand mass balance.
 
 
*Can sand conservation flows and BHBFs maintain or increase the amount of sand stored in the system?
 
*Is sand augmentation necessary to increase the amount of stored sand and, if so, in what quantities?
 
 
This will require a focused research effort that includes
 
*monitoring of sand loss over long periods with no high flows and different initial conditions of sand storage and
 
*a model framework combining the relevant mechanisms with long-term constraints based on observations of eddy sand loss.
